80 reviewsIdeal for the foodie who loves entertaining and wants to recreate restaurant-quality food without the fuss, Prawn on the Lawn is a collection of quick, fresh, healthy and delicious fish and seafood recipes.
This contemporary and fresh take on fish cookery comes from the trendiest fish restaurant on the block, and lays bare their simple techniques for creating amazing food with maximum impact. Chapters include Cold Tapas, Hot Tapas, Large Plates, Sides, Desserts & Cocktails.
Named by The Sunday Times in the Top 100 restaurants in the UK, Prawn on the Lawn offers sharing plates with a difference. Following suit, this book shares the restaurant recipes so that you can easily select your perfect compilation for the ideal dinner-party menu. Chef-owners Rick and Katie Toogood help you deliver their unique brand of light, zingy and delicious fish and seafood meals.
From their signature ‘prawn on the lawn’ (avocado and chilli on toast topped with cooked prawns) to succulent scallop ceviche, beetroot-cured salmon and razor clams with nam jim, to crab adobo – it’s all delicious and guarantees wow factor. With wine and beer pairings, a selection of delicious cocktail recipes and tips for adapting recipes to party size, budget, fish preference and seasonality, this book makes hosting friends and family easy. There’s also a handy buyer’s guide, offering everything you need to know to become an a-fish-ionado!
